Her guardian, on her behalf, transferred her inherited parts in Horne to her brother Hans 19 Oct 1778[3]
Engaged with Royal permission (since 1st cousins) 5 Apr[4] and married 26 Apr 1785[5] and moved to Sande
1801: lived at Sande, in 1st marriage. [6]
Pernille passed away on 7 Jun 1841.
